Output ddfd3a4c5fb6f1398bce27db6afed74ce20e7d6b0ea2c0d9d8ed664989f58bc2:1

value
1160114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 015e16755e0724d049f7cdabfe9b1345dac67757 OP_EQUAL
address
31pFK4ko5LKy6pN27gD8myjaq6PHAzbxnX
transaction
ddfd3a4c5fb6f1398bce27db6afed74ce20e7d6b0ea2c0d9d8ed664989f58bc2
spent
true